Mexican Racerunner, Aspidoscelis guttatus

Reptilia · Squamata

Aspidoscelis guttatusWiegmann, 1834

Mexican Racerunner

Photograph by Adrianh M. Orozco, CC BY, via iNaturalist

A ground-dwelling, day-active, meat-eating lizard from the Neotropic region, reaching 145 mm snout to vent.

Once published as Aspidoscelis guttata, Cnemidophorus guttatus — those names reach this page.

Keeping one

23 in × 23 in × 14.5 in(58 × 58 × 36 cm)

Minimum length × width × height, for one animal. Bigger is always better.

The standard sizes ground-dwelling species at 4 × 4 × 2.5 times snout-vent length.

Mindestanforderungen an die Haltung von Reptilien (Sachverständigengutachten), German Federal Ministry for Nutrition, Agriculture and Forestry, Animal Welfare Division, 10 January 1997. The standard states these floor areas are recommendations rather than binding limits.

From this animal’s own snout-vent length of 5.75 in (145 mm), at 4 × 4 × 2.5 times it, following the German federal welfare standard — how this is worked out.

Active animals measured in the wild averaged 103 °F (39.3 °C).

Mean body temperature of active individuals measured in nature. A measurement of the animal, not a setting for a thermostat.

Feeding

A prey item should be no wider than the space between the animal's eyes.

Widely used across reptile husbandry references. The stated reason is that the gap approximates the width of the throat, so wider prey is associated with impaction. This is established practice, not a measurement.

11kJ per day

Worked out for an animal of 94 g, the heaviest recorded for Mexican Racerunner — so it is the top of the range, not a figure for a particular animal. Weigh yours and the number will be lower.

An upper estimate, not a feeding target, and not veterinary advice. The equation covers only what an animal burns staying alive, so a growing, gravid or recovering animal needs more — and it was measured on wild animals, which move far more than one in an enclosure. Body condition and a vet who knows the species are what a feeding decision should rest on. Where this comes from.
